2 weeks tonight is the first LWC Drinks Combination League Rep squad fixture of the 2017/18 Season v CCFA Under 18's.
The fixture is being played to raise funds for CAAP a Cornish Charity providing accessible sporting opportunities for disabled children and in memory of local footballer Andy Trathen. 
Sharon Trathen says, "As a family we are really looking forward to the fixture and hope everyone will come to support the football and the charity in Andrew's memory."
Kick off is 7.30pm at Porthleven FC on Thursday 28th September with entry £2/£1.
All proceeds from the gate, raffle and silent auction on the evening will be donated to CAAP.
The Combination League side managed by Martyn Kimmins and assistants has been drawn from all the current LWC Drinks CCL clubs Andy Trathen was involved in. 
Martyn comments, " I am priviledged to manage the League Rep Squad and i always look forward to the challenge of managing a select squad of players. This game is particularly poignant remembering a player i had many battles against in my playing days!'

Thank you to everyone who supported tonight's Combo Rep Fixture at Porthleven v CCFA Under 18's in every way.
A good gate, a good game and a great raffle and auction which, subject to a few payments outstanding, raised over £2200 for CAAP in memory of Andy Trathen. The result 5-0 to the Under 18's. 
Thank you to the players, managers, officials, Porthleven FC and everyone who donated and helped in every way to make the evening so absolutely fabulous!
